Misc. Disaster Payments in Arkansas totaled $431 million from 1995-2020‡.
Congressional Districts in Arkansas Receiving Misc. Disaster Payments payments, 1995-2020‡
Rank | District | Misc. Disaster Payments 1995-2020‡ | Pct of Total | Running Percentage |
---|---|---|---|---|
1 | 1st District of Arkansas (Rep. Rick Crawford) | $303,780,314 | 70.5% | 70.5% |
2 | 4th District of Arkansas (Rep. Bruce Westerman) | $60,383,938 | 14.0% | 84.5% |
3 | 3rd District of Arkansas (Rep. Steve Womack) | $41,635,108 | 9.7% | 94.2% |
4 | 2nd District of Arkansas (Rep. French Hill) | $16,199,828 | 3.8% | 97.9% |
NOTE: Not all recipients were able to be placed into Congressional Districts so the District total may not total 100%. Nationally 96% of all program monies were designated into a Congressional District
Source: Environmental Working Group. Compiled from USDA data.
‡ Data for 2020 includes payments made by USDA through June 30, 2020 and does not include crop insurance premium subsidies.
